Output 39500dbc66889ef743a9690173d85de0c70c7e2675c0519e0c6edd50c1c76d89:0

value
135700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bae6b9348ef5ad0f283429e2e2cce41bcb213ffb OP_EQUAL
address
3JjG1AswMYvRR7ZJfXgkdKiU38odupMXsZ
transaction
39500dbc66889ef743a9690173d85de0c70c7e2675c0519e0c6edd50c1c76d89